		<title>BI Publisher &#8211; Editable PDF reports</title>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>While I was experimenting with Siebel and BI Publisher integration, I found that no mather which properties I&#8217;ve set in the <em>Runtime Configuration</em>, I was not allowed to update form fields in my PDF reports generated by BI Publisher.</p>
<p>It turned out that BI Publisher standard sets all fields of a PDF report to readonly. The PDF template is filled in with data coming from Siebel but when the report is generated, all form fiels are readonly.</p>
<p>To change this behaviour, you only have to create a new configuration file overwriting the standard settings. This configuration file is named xdo.cfg and has to be saved under &lt;JRE_TOP&gt;/jre/lib<br />
<strong>Remark</strong>: no default configuration file is provided</p>
<p>The configuration file with the propertie to make all PDF report fields editable should look like this:</p>
<blockquote><p>&lt;config version=&#8221;1.0.0&#8243;<br />
xmlns=&#8221;http://xmlns.oracle.com/oxp/config/&#8221;&gt;<br />
&lt;!&#8211; Properties &#8211;&gt;<br />
&lt;properties&gt;<br />
&lt;!&#8211; PDF Security &#8211;&gt;<br />
&lt;property name=&#8221;all-field-readonly&#8221;&gt;false&lt;/property&gt;<br />
&lt;/properties&gt;<br />
&lt;/config&gt;</p></blockquote>
<p>Once the file is in place, the only thing left to do is restarting BI Publisher.</p>
